The UAH Early Learning Center is a blend of best practices from early childhood education, child development, early childhood special education, and integrated therapy intended to give all children a firm foundation for their future. The learning environment is designed to promote and allow for multidimensional growth: socially, cognitively, physically, and emotionally.

The UAH Early Learning Center comprises the UAH RISE Program, First Class Pre-K 4-year-old grant classrooms, and Early Head Start and Head Start Programs.

We provide year-round services, with some scheduled breaks. We are aligned as closely as possible with the calendars of both the local school systems and UAH. The hours of operation are Monday through Friday from 8:00 a.m. to 2:30 p.m. Before-School Care (7:00am - 7:50am) and After-School Care (until 5:30 p.m.) is offered for an additional monthly fee.

The UAH Early Learning Center is supported by gifts and grants from individuals, foundations and corporations, tuition, and UAH as a community outreach center for the College of Education.
